Contents:
Introduction -- The realities of work and aging in America -- Beyond age discrimination -- The employment situation for adult workers in the U.S -- Over sixty and on the job -- Where older women work -- Why older women work -- Personal challenges and concerns -- And if there is time to spare -- Women still at work.
Summary: The fastest growing segment of the workforce is women age sixty-five and older. Women Still at Work draws on national survey data and in-depth interviews to show the many reasons why women are working well past the traditional retirement age. The book is filled with profiles of real working women, with a focus on women in the professional workforce.
